For your fever, paracetamol or ibuprofen can help reduce your temperature and ease discomfort. To help clear the sticky cough, an expectorant like guaifenesin or a mucolytic like acetylcysteine can thin the mucus, making it easier to cough up. However, because you are experiencing breathing difficulties, it is very important that you are evaluated by a healthcare professional before taking other medications. Breathing issues can indicate a respiratory condition that requires prescription treatments, such as bronchodilators. Please stay hydrated, rest, and contact a doctor or visit a clinic promptly for a proper chest examination to ensure you get the right care.
